Every call your plugin makes to the Tidewhale upstream API goes through our Breakerbox layer. If Tidewhale starts timing out, Breakerbox trips after five consecutive failures and serves cached responses for sixty seconds — don't fight it, just handle the `CircuitOpen` error gracefully. Breaker state (trip counts, cooldown timers, per-plugin overrides) is persisted so restarts don't reset everything. When testing locally, you'll want to inspect that state directly; connect to the breaker-state database using this connection string:

warehouse DSN: mongodb://istix_svc:RCv8jf1@db-c640.nelvrocloud.example:5432/fenmir

The TideBoard widget fetches predictions from our internal Moonline service every fifteen minutes, caching results per station to avoid redundant calls. New team members should note that station codes are validated server-side, so malformed requests return a 422 rather than empty data. All requests to Moonline must be authenticated with the shared development key, which is provided below.

gateway credential: zpat7_wu4aBVX

If the nightly fuel-usage rollup for the Hallowmere depot fleet fails, first confirm the Petrolux ingestion queue has drained fully — partial drains produce silently truncated totals. Re-run the aggregation job with the `--window yesterday` flag only after verifying queue depth is zero. Compare the regenerated report's vehicle count against the dispatch roster in Cartwheel; a mismatch greater than two vehicles warrants escalation to the data platform rotation. Record the trace token emitted at job completion below.

build token for kahap-kagef: htk21_72c3f5c849032e1954b31

**Postmortem timeline — Farelight pricing experiment**

14:22 — On-call paged after checkout conversions dropped sharply on the Farelight platform. Investigation showed the ticket-pricing experiment had begun serving the treatment price to 100% of traffic instead of the intended 10% split, due to a misconfigured rollout flag pushed earlier that afternoon. Experiment was halted at 14:41 and prices reverted. The deploy responsible was identified by the token recorded below.

session token of fadug-hahap = htk3_554